skip to content
PostgreSQL 10 High Performance : Expert techniques for query optimization, high availability, and efficient database maintenance. Preview this item
ClosePreview this item
Checking...

PostgreSQL 10 High Performance : Expert techniques for query optimization, high availability, and efficient database maintenance.

Author: Enrico Pirozzi
Publisher: Birmingham : Packt Publishing, 2018.
Edition/Format:   eBook : Document : EnglishView all editions and formats
Summary:
PostgreSQL is increasingly utilized in all kind of applications, starting from desktop to web and mobile applications. In this book, you will find the best ways to design, monitor and maintain your PostgreSQL solution, with suggestions and tips for high performance, troubleshooting and high availability.
Rating:

(not yet rated) 0 with reviews - Be the first.

Subjects
More like this

Find a copy in the library

&AllPage.SpinnerRetrieving; Finding libraries that hold this item...

Details

Genre/Form: Electronic books
Additional Physical Format: Print version:
Pirozzi, Enrico
PostgreSQL 10 High Performance : Expert techniques for query optimization, high availability, and efficient database maintenance
Birmingham : Packt Publishing,c2018
Material Type: Document, Internet resource
Document Type: Internet Resource, Computer File
All Authors / Contributors: Enrico Pirozzi
ISBN: 9781788472456 1788472454
OCLC Number: 1035516842
Notes: Description based upon print version of record.
Database disk layout
Description: 1 online resource (499 p.)
Contents: Cover; Title Page; Copyright and Credits; Dedication; Packt Upsell; Contributors; Table of Contents; Preface; Chapter 1: PostgreSQL Versions; Performance of historical PostgreSQL releases; Choosing a version to deploy; Upgrading to a newer major version; Upgrades to PostgreSQL 8.3+ from earlier ones; Minor version upgrades; Migrating from PostgreSQL 9.x to 10.x --
a new way to work; PostgreSQL or another database?; PostgreSQL 10.x and NoSQL; PostgreSQL as HUB; PostgreSQL tools; PostgreSQL contrib; Finding contrib modules on your system; Installing a contrib module from source Using a contrib modulepgFoundry; PGXN; Additional PostgreSQL-related software; PostgreSQL application scaling life cycle; Performance tuning as a practice; Summary; Chapter 2: Database Hardware; Balancing hardware spending; CPUs; Memory; Disks; RAID; Drive error handling; Hard drive reliability studies; Drive firmware and RAID; SSDs; Disk controllers; Hardware and software RAID; Recommended disk controllers; Attached storage --
SAN and NAS; Reliable controller and disk setup; Write-back caches; Sources of write-back caching; Disk controller monitoring; Disabling drive write caches Performance impact of write-through cachingSummary; Chapter 3: Database Hardware Benchmarking; CPU and memory benchmarking; Memtest86+; STREAM memory testing; STREAM and Intel versus AMD; CPU benchmarking; Sources of slow memory and processors; Physical disk performance; Random access and input/outputs per second; Sequential access and ZCAV; Short stroking; Commit rate; PostgreSQL test_fsync; INSERT rate; Windows commit rate; Disk benchmarking tools; HD Tune; Short stroking tests; IOPS; Unpredictable performance and Windows; Disk throughput in case of sequential read and write; Bonnie++ Bonnie++ 2.0Bonnie++ ZCAV; sysbench; pgbench; Seek rate; Removing test files; fsync commit rate; Complicated disk benchmarks; Sample disk results; Disk performance expectations; Sources of slow disk and array performance; Summary; Chapter 4: Disk Setup; Maximum filesystem sizes; Filesystem crash recovery; Journaling filesystems; Linux filesystems; ext2; ext3; ext4; XFS; Benchmarks; Other Linux filesystems; Write barriers; Drive support for barriers; Filesystem support for barriers; General Linux filesystem tuning; Read-ahead; File access times; Read caching and swapping; Write cache sizing I/O scheduler elevatorSolaris and FreeBSD filesystems; Solaris UFS; FreeBSD UFS2; ZFS; Windows filesystems; FAT32; NTFS; Adjusting mounting behavior; Disk layout for PostgreSQL; Symbolic links; Tablespaces; Database directory tree; Temporary files; Disk arrays, RAID, and disk layout; Disk layout guidelines; Summary; Chapter 5: Memory for Database Caching; Memory units in postgresql.conf; Increasing Unix shared memory parameters for larger buffer sizes; Kernel semaphores; Estimating shared memory allocation; Inspecting the database cache; Installing pg_buffercache into a database

Abstract:

PostgreSQL is increasingly utilized in all kind of applications, starting from desktop to web and mobile applications. In this book, you will find the best ways to design, monitor and maintain your PostgreSQL solution, with suggestions and tips for high performance, troubleshooting and high availability.

Reviews

User-contributed reviews
Retrieving GoodReads reviews...
Retrieving DOGObooks reviews...

Tags

Be the first.
Confirm this request

You may have already requested this item. Please select Ok if you would like to proceed with this request anyway.

Linked Data


Primary Entity

<http://www.worldcat.org/oclc/1035516842> # PostgreSQL 10 High Performance Expert techniques for query optimization, high availability, and efficient database maintenance.
    a schema:MediaObject, schema:CreativeWork, schema:Book ;
    library:oclcnum "1035516842" ;
    library:placeOfPublication <http://experiment.worldcat.org/entity/work/data/5107746162#Place/birmingham> ; # Birmingham
    rdfs:comment "Warning: This malformed URI has been treated as a string - 'https://img1.od-cdn.com/ImageType-100/6135-1/{FA673B1A-8F1F-40A7-8799-9F0DD7D51827}Img100.jpg'" ;
    schema:about <http://dewey.info/class/005.74/e23/> ;
    schema:about <http://experiment.worldcat.org/entity/work/data/5107746162#Topic/information_architecture> ; # Information architecture
    schema:about <http://experiment.worldcat.org/entity/work/data/5107746162#Topic/computers_data_modeling_&_design> ; # Computers--Data Modeling & Design
    schema:about <http://experiment.worldcat.org/entity/work/data/5107746162#Topic/database_design_&_theory> ; # Database design & theory
    schema:about <http://experiment.worldcat.org/entity/work/data/5107746162#Topic/relational_databases> ; # Relational databases
    schema:about <http://experiment.worldcat.org/entity/work/data/5107746162#Topic/databases> ; # Databases
    schema:about <http://experiment.worldcat.org/entity/work/data/5107746162#Topic/servers> ; # Servers
    schema:about <http://experiment.worldcat.org/entity/work/data/5107746162#Topic/computers_database_management_general> ; # Computers--Database Management--General
    schema:bookFormat schema:EBook ;
    schema:creator <http://experiment.worldcat.org/entity/work/data/5107746162#Person/pirozzi_enrico> ; # Enrico Pirozzi
    schema:datePublished "2018" ;
    schema:description "Cover; Title Page; Copyright and Credits; Dedication; Packt Upsell; Contributors; Table of Contents; Preface; Chapter 1: PostgreSQL Versions; Performance of historical PostgreSQL releases; Choosing a version to deploy; Upgrading to a newer major version; Upgrades to PostgreSQL 8.3+ from earlier ones; Minor version upgrades; Migrating from PostgreSQL 9.x to 10.x -- a new way to work; PostgreSQL or another database?; PostgreSQL 10.x and NoSQL; PostgreSQL as HUB; PostgreSQL tools; PostgreSQL contrib; Finding contrib modules on your system; Installing a contrib module from source"@en ;
    schema:description "PostgreSQL is increasingly utilized in all kind of applications, starting from desktop to web and mobile applications. In this book, you will find the best ways to design, monitor and maintain your PostgreSQL solution, with suggestions and tips for high performance, troubleshooting and high availability."@en ;
    schema:exampleOfWork <http://worldcat.org/entity/work/id/5107746162> ;
    schema:genre "Electronic books"@en ;
    schema:inLanguage "en" ;
    schema:isSimilarTo <http://worldcat.org/entity/work/data/5107746162#CreativeWork/postgresql_10_high_performance_expert_techniques_for_query_optimization_high_availability_and_efficient_database_maintenance> ;
    schema:name "PostgreSQL 10 High Performance Expert techniques for query optimization, high availability, and efficient database maintenance."@en ;
    schema:productID "1035516842" ;
    schema:publication <http://www.worldcat.org/title/-/oclc/1035516842#PublicationEvent/birmingham_packt_publishing_2018> ;
    schema:publisher <http://experiment.worldcat.org/entity/work/data/5107746162#Agent/packt_publishing> ; # Packt Publishing
    schema:url <https://nls.ldls.org.uk/welcome.html?ark:/81055/vdc_100058533416.0x000001> ;
    schema:url <http://public.eblib.com/choice/PublicFullRecord.aspx?p=5379701> ;
    schema:url "https://img1.od-cdn.com/ImageType-100/6135-1/{FA673B1A-8F1F-40A7-8799-9F0DD7D51827}Img100.jpg" ;
    schema:url <https://ebookcentral.proquest.com/lib/ucm/detail.action?docID=5379701> ;
    schema:url <http://library.icc.edu/login?url=https://ebookcentral.proquest.com/lib/illcencol-ebooks/detail.action?docID=5379701> ;
    schema:url <https://www.overdrive.com/search?q=FA673B1A-8F1F-40A7-8799-9F0DD7D51827> ;
    schema:url <https://samples.overdrive.com/?crid=fa673b1a-8f1f-40a7-8799-9f0dd7d51827&.epub-sample.overdrive.com> ;
    schema:workExample <http://worldcat.org/isbn/9781788472456> ;
    wdrs:describedby <http://www.worldcat.org/title/-/oclc/1035516842> ;
    .


Related Entities

<http://experiment.worldcat.org/entity/work/data/5107746162#Agent/packt_publishing> # Packt Publishing
    a bgn:Agent ;
    schema:name "Packt Publishing" ;
    .

<http://experiment.worldcat.org/entity/work/data/5107746162#Person/pirozzi_enrico> # Enrico Pirozzi
    a schema:Person ;
    schema:familyName "Pirozzi" ;
    schema:givenName "Enrico" ;
    schema:name "Enrico Pirozzi" ;
    .

<http://experiment.worldcat.org/entity/work/data/5107746162#Topic/computers_data_modeling_&_design> # Computers--Data Modeling & Design
    a schema:Intangible ;
    schema:name "Computers--Data Modeling & Design"@en ;
    .

<http://experiment.worldcat.org/entity/work/data/5107746162#Topic/computers_database_management_general> # Computers--Database Management--General
    a schema:Intangible ;
    schema:name "Computers--Database Management--General"@en ;
    .

<http://experiment.worldcat.org/entity/work/data/5107746162#Topic/database_design_&_theory> # Database design & theory
    a schema:Intangible ;
    schema:name "Database design & theory"@en ;
    .

<http://experiment.worldcat.org/entity/work/data/5107746162#Topic/information_architecture> # Information architecture
    a schema:Intangible ;
    schema:name "Information architecture"@en ;
    .

<http://experiment.worldcat.org/entity/work/data/5107746162#Topic/relational_databases> # Relational databases
    a schema:Intangible ;
    schema:name "Relational databases"@en ;
    .

<http://worldcat.org/entity/work/data/5107746162#CreativeWork/postgresql_10_high_performance_expert_techniques_for_query_optimization_high_availability_and_efficient_database_maintenance>
    a schema:CreativeWork ;
    rdfs:label "PostgreSQL 10 High Performance : Expert techniques for query optimization, high availability, and efficient database maintenance" ;
    schema:description "Print version:" ;
    schema:isSimilarTo <http://www.worldcat.org/oclc/1035516842> ; # PostgreSQL 10 High Performance Expert techniques for query optimization, high availability, and efficient database maintenance.
    .

<http://worldcat.org/isbn/9781788472456>
    a schema:ProductModel ;
    schema:isbn "1788472454" ;
    schema:isbn "9781788472456" ;
    .

<http://www.worldcat.org/title/-/oclc/1035516842>
    a genont:InformationResource, genont:ContentTypeGenericResource ;
    schema:about <http://www.worldcat.org/oclc/1035516842> ; # PostgreSQL 10 High Performance Expert techniques for query optimization, high availability, and efficient database maintenance.
    schema:dateModified "2018-10-16" ;
    void:inDataset <http://purl.oclc.org/dataset/WorldCat> ;
    .


Content-negotiable representations

Close Window

Please sign in to WorldCat 

Don't have an account? You can easily create a free account.